Apple is hosting a big iPhone launch event in Cupertino on September 12. David, Arielle, and Michael open up their iPhones and ask Siri to predict what’s coming on Tuesday. All the hosts have so far are rumors, leaks, and guesses, but that’s more than enough to get them excited.

Some notes: David tells us what to expect on Tuesday. Also from David, a sit-down with the Apple engineers trying to make Siri feel more human. Liz talks to an artist who’s marrying sounds and visuals in AR kit with groovy results. Recommendations this week:
Not Quite a Genius by Nate Dern, an Erlenmeyer flask big enough to hold your wine, and the new podcast Origins.
